What Affects Mold Remediation Costs in Perry?
Understanding pricing factors helps you budget accurately and avoid surprises
labor costs
In rural Taylor County, labor rates for certified mold specialists tend to be moderate compared to urban Florida areas, reflecting lower living costs but steady demand from moisture issues. Pros may add travel if based outside Perry.
market dynamics
Limited local providers mean consistent pricing without heavy competition, but post-storm surges can tighten supply. High humidity keeps remediation needs year-round.
seasonal trends
Expect higher demand and potential upticks during hurricane season (June-November), when flooding accelerates mold growth. Off-peak may offer better rates.
🧱 Key Pricing Components
- ✓ - Inspection & testing: Assessing mold type and extent with air/swab samples.
- ✓ - Containment & ventilation: Setting up barriers, HEPA filters, and negative air pressure.
- ✓ - Removal & cleaning: Physically eradicating mold from surfaces and HVAC.
- ✓ - Disposal: Safe handling of porous materials and waste.
- ✓ - Repairs & rebuild: Fixing damaged drywall, insulation, etc.
- ✓ - Final verification: Post-treatment testing to ensure safety.

Pricing Questions
Common questions about mold remediation costs in Perry
💬 What drives up mold remediation costs in Perry?
Mainly infestation size, hidden mold in walls/attics, and home age. Structural repairs and HVAC cleaning add significantly.
Local humidity often means addressing sources like leaks.
💬 How much is an initial mold inspection?
Often $300-$800, but many pros credit it toward full remediation.
Insist on written reports with photos and lab results.
💬 Does homeowners insurance cover mold removal?
Yes for sudden events like pipe bursts or storms, but not neglect/ongoing moisture.
File claims carefully—some policies cap mold payouts.
💬 Can I handle small mold issues myself?
Not recommended—DIY risks spreading spores or missing hidden growth.
Florida's climate demands pro containment and verification.
💬 How long does mold remediation take?
1-7 days typically, depending on area size and drying needs.
Containment setup and final testing extend timelines.
💬 What certifications should Perry contractors have?
Look for IICRC, NORMI, or ACAC mold certifications, plus Florida contractor licenses.
Check insurance and EPA lead guidelines if pre-1978 home.
